On the show this time, it's the fairy goth-psych of Swedish band Den Der Hale.

Den Der Hale is a Swedish post-psych band, based in Malmö, which is right across the water from Copenhagen in Denmark. There’s an amazing bridge and a tunnel between the cities known as the Øresund Link. Depending if you are translating from Danish or Swedish, the band name means “That Tail” or “The Slippery One.” They play unhurried heavy rock with nods to black metal, folk, krautrock, and whatever Frank Zappa is. For this performance the band played songs from 2024’s Pastoral Light, available now on Fat Cat records.

Recorded December 5, 2024

  1. The Horse From Turin
  2. By Pastoral Light
  3. To Begin
  4. The Frail
